Cancelled

Requests from Application to Backend (REST API) implemented using codeIgniter.

4.1. Login

Request

Method URL

POST /v1/user/login

Params

Parameter Type URL

type String Auth type — “facebook” or “google”

token String Security token

location Object User location in format {“lat”: …, “lng”: …}

Response

200 {

«status»: 200,

«message»: «Ok»

}

400 {

«status»: 400,

«message»: «No user ID passed»

}

400 {

«status»: 400,

«message»: «No password passed»

}

401 {

«status»: 401,

«message»: «Incorrect login/password»

}

500 {

«status»: 500,

«message»: «Something went wrong. Please try again later.»

}

4.2. User status

Request

Method URL

POST /v1/user/status

Params

Parameter Type URL

id String Id of current user

online Bool

location Object User location in format {“lat”: …, “lng”: …}

Response

200 {

«status»: 200,

«message»: «Ok»

}

401 {

«status»: 401,

«message»: «Unauthorized.»

}

404 {

«status»: 404,

«message»: «User not found»

}

500 {

«status»: 500,

«message»: «Something went wrong. Please try again later.»

}

4.3. Upload user video

Request

Method URL

POST /v1/user/upload-video

Params

Parameter Type URL

id String Id of current user

video File Uploaded video

Response

200 {

«status»: 200,

«message»: «Ok»,

«video»: String (url of uploaded file),

}

401 {

«status»: 401,

«message»: «Unauthorized.»

}

404 {

«status»: 404,

«message»: «User not found»

}

500 {

«status»: 500,

«message»: «Something went wrong. Please try again later.»

}

Get next contact profiles

Request

Method URL

POST /v1/contacts/preload

Params

Parameter Type URL

id String Id of current user

count Int Number of user profiles to preload

location Object User location in format {“lat”: …, “lng”: …}

Response

200 {

«status»: 200,

«message»: «Ok»,

«contacts»: {[

{“id”: Int, “name”: String, “photo”: String, “video”: String},

{“id”: Int, “name”: String, “photo”: String, “video”: String},

…,

{“id”: Int, “name”: String, “photo”: String, “video”: String}

]},

}

You can add additional info about user — age/sex/location etc

401 {

«status»: 401,

«message»: «Unauthorized.»

}

500 {

«status»: 500,

«message»: «Something went wrong. Please try again later.»

}

4.4. User reaction

Request

Method URL

POST /v1/user/reaction

Params

Parameter Type URL

id String Id of current user

contact String Id of another contact

reaction Bool True if user started call and false if skipped to another user

Response

200 {

«status»: 200,

«message»: «Ok»

}

401 {

«status»: 401,

«message»: «Unauthorized.»

}

404 {

«status»: 404,

«message»: «User not found»

}

404 {

«status»: 404,

«message»: «Contact not found»

}

500 {

«status»: 500,

«message»: «Something went wrong. Please try again later.»

}

4.5. Complaint

Request

Method URL

POST /v1/complaint/new

Params

Parameter Type URL

contact String Contact ID

message String Complaint

screenshots Array of files List of screenshots

Response

200 {

«status»: 200,

«message»: «Ok»,

}

401 {

«status»: 401,

«message»: «Unauthorized.»

}

403 {

«status»: 403,

«message»: «Forbidden for this user»

}

404 {

«status»: 404,

«message»: «Call not found»

}

500 {

«status»: 500,

«message»: «Something went wrong. Please try again later.»

}

Skills: Codeigniter, MySQL, PHP, RESTful

See more: codeigniter rest api token, codeigniter rest api authentication, codeigniter rest client example, codeigniter rest server api key, codeigniter-rest server example, codeigniter rest api basic authentication, a simple restful api using php & codeigniter, codeigniter rest api tutorial, develop web application using codeigniter, build rest api j2ee application, web application developed using codeigniter, php application using codeigniter, rest api elgg application, create rest api using, sms application using codeigniter, using splunk rest api java, rest api using html css, chat application using codeigniter ajax, chat application using codeigniter, create yammer app using rest api json

About the Employer:
( 6 reviews ) San Juan Capistrano, Korea, Republic of

Project ID: #17798702

41 freelancers are bidding on average $505 for this job

rinsadsl

Hello Good Day I can build the above 5 different API endpoints using CodeIgnitor framework. I am an expert in building Restful APIs. Looking forward to working with you. Thanks Rinsad

$500 USD in 10 days
(1006 Reviews)
8.7
marchingantssl

Hi there, We are a team with experience in API Development and Integration and would love to help you with this project. Please share more details for your project. Please have a look at our profile. Lookin More

$290 USD in 7 days
(220 Reviews)
7.9
OutsourceMan

Hello, This is Vaishali from "Hire WordPress Experts" and I am here to help you with Application to Backend (REST API) implemented using codeIgniter. . We have gone through the information provided by you. and I ca More

$250 USD in 7 days
(269 Reviews)
7.9
amitorada

Hi, we are Elaunch Infotech having 7+ years of experience in PHP with MVC platform on codeignitor [login to view URL] can give you portfolio in next meet. Core Expertise : 7+ Years in codeignitor , wordpress, magento, More

$722 USD in 10 days
(97 Reviews)
7.6
DRwebmedia123

Hi there, I am 8 years experienced developer and experts on : Angular, Node, JS, PHP, Word Press, Codeigniter, Laravel, Magento, Bootstrap, MySQL, Payment integration. Please reply me to discuss on further detai More

$500 USD in 10 days
(207 Reviews)
7.7
idragon712

Hello How are you? I am a senior web developer with 5 years of experience. I have read your description carefully and i feel I am interested in your job. I have high skill in CodeIgniter and Rest API. I can create More

$600 USD in 10 days
(52 Reviews)
7.4
vpnsolution

Hello Griit We can surely implement REST API using code Igniter. If possible, I request you to conduct a meeting(via chat or call) with me so that we can discuss about your requirement in depth. I look forward t More

$700 USD in 10 days
(202 Reviews)
7.2
malviyamanish

Hello sir, I read and understood the code I can implement that, I have excellent coding skills. I have also strong hand in PHP,Codeigniter, Opencart,Wordpress,Magento and many more.I am highly experienced programmer More

$500 USD in 10 days
(210 Reviews)
7.6
keshavkalra90

I am an Expert CI Developer and I will help you to Requests from Application to Backend implemented using CodeIgniter. I have seen the details. I need to discuss some details. Let's Chat for more details. Thanks

$500 USD in 2 days
(181 Reviews)
7.3
abstractsoftweb

Hi I can handle your existing CI project. We have great skills and capable enough to turn your vision into reality. We would like to share some of the work that we did in past - [login to view URL] http More

$555 USD in 10 days
(107 Reviews)
7.1
mekiho

Dear employer I checked your api carefully As a senior developer I can finish your project success. I have rich experience to integrate api. Please contact me and discuss more. Looking for work with you. Best More

$555 USD in 10 days
(52 Reviews)
6.5
hawkscodeaus

Hi, I can start work on your project immediately once you confirm me and i am also open for further discussion if you want. I have 8+ years in web design & development with good experience in following skills ... More

$560 USD in 10 days
(109 Reviews)
7.5
polarjin2017

Hi.. How are you? I saw your description carefully your project. Owing to my rich experience in rest api development via codeIgniter and laravel , i can say i can do this perfectly. I have many top skills like CS More

$555 USD in 10 days
(63 Reviews)
6.3
mitss

hello i checked your given requirement details and as you want mobile responsive website. by using Angularjs, bootstrap,html5 with havascript responsive [login to view URL] here check our developed mobile responsive websites More

$555 USD in 35 days
(21 Reviews)
6.8
jinkhan888

Hi there, Specialties:- Web Based Application Development, Desktop Based Application Development, Mobile Based, Application Development, Website Development, and Maintenance, Website Design & Re-Designing. Thank More

$500 USD in 3 days
(74 Reviews)
5.7
isyncevolution

This is my current work that is developed using some custom APIs [login to view URL] [login to view URL] 12 Yrs. Exp. in Web Software Development , Design & SEO. I am expert in PHP , MVC fram More

$330 USD in 10 days
(34 Reviews)
5.6
bogahapitiya

Hello there! how are you doing? I am an experienced full stack web developer who has 10+ years of successful past experience on bulding websites and development of backend systems with codignitor, laravel etc. I am su More

$555 USD in 10 days
(23 Reviews)
5.5
Tushar051

I have 100% job completion rate:) I have above 5yr of experience in Web Development & Designing, Web application development. My strengths are in PHP, Codeigniter, Laravel, Wordpress, Opencart, Smarty, MySql, JavaSc More

$300 USD in 10 days
(18 Reviews)
5.2
lovethomas1026

Hello! Thanks for your post. I read your requirement carefully. I have rich experienced in codeigniter and web api development. If you give me a chance, I will satisfy you with good result. Please check my profile More

$400 USD in 10 days
(33 Reviews)
5.5
aitindia

Hi, Greetings from Aravind Info Tech ! At Aravind Info Tech, we have experts specialised in UI/UX, Website design, web development, SEO, IOS/Android App Development, PPC & Logo design. We have helped hundreds of More

$560 USD in 10 days
(7 Reviews)
5.3